Main Well being Care Fraud Bust: 8 Medical Professionals Arrested in Hospice Care Rip-off
Picture Supply: Pexels

A large well being care fraud case is making headlines, and it’s elevating critical considerations about how taxpayer-funded care is getting used. Federal authorities just lately arrested eight people, together with licensed medical professionals, in reference to an alleged hospice fraud scheme price greater than $50 million. The case facilities on sufferers who had been reportedly enrolled in hospice care although they weren’t terminally in poor health. What the Hospice Fraud Scheme Allegedly Concerned

On the middle of this case is a large-scale well being care fraud bust involving sham hospice operations. Prosecutors say the defendants billed Medicare for companies that had been both pointless or by no means offered. In lots of circumstances, sufferers had been enrolled in hospice care regardless of not being terminally in poor health. Hospice care is supposed for end-of-life assist, making these allegations notably critical. The scheme reportedly generated tens of hundreds of thousands in fraudulent funds.

The bust included a mixture of professionals, not simply directors. Authorities say these arrested embody nurses, a chiropractor, and even a psychologist. Some defendants allegedly labored collectively throughout a number of hospice amenities. All are actually dealing with federal prices that would lead to vital jail time.

How Pretend Hospice Enrollment Works

How the scheme labored within the background was alarming when it got here to gentle.  Sufferers had been allegedly signed up for hospice care although they weren’t dying. In some circumstances, people had been reportedly incentivized or misled into taking part. Moreover, fraudulent medical information had been created to justify the claims. This allowed suppliers to gather ongoing funds from Medicare.

In contrast to different scams, hospice fraud impacts each funds and affected person care. Medicare pays for hospice companies with the expectation of compassionate, end-of-life therapy.

When fraud happens, assets are diverted away from sufferers who really want care. It will possibly additionally result in pointless or inappropriate medical therapy.

The Monetary Influence on Taxpayers

The size of this case is important. Authorities estimate the scheme tried to defraud Medicare of greater than $50 million. Well being care fraud general prices taxpayers billions every year. These losses can contribute to increased premiums and out-of-pocket prices.

Investigators say Southern California has turn into a high-risk space for hospice fraud. Lots of of questionable hospice suppliers have been recognized lately. Some had been even working out of faux or empty workplace places. The fast progress of hospice suppliers has made oversight tougher.
